Off-Road Adventure and Natural Beauty

The first stop is the charming mountain village of Maries, where you leave paved roads behind for gravel paths that wind along the small Lakkos Marion river. Here, you’ll encounter hidden waterfalls and scenic spots that are usually missed on standard tours. The waterfalls, which form above a reservoir, are a peaceful retreat and perfect for photos or just soaking in nature.

Next, you’ll visit an impressive marble quarry, one of the island’s historical industries. Watching the skilled workers quarry the famous white marble provides a tangible link to Thasos’s past as a trading and building hub. This stop is not just eye-opening but also makes for memorable photos, with massive stone blocks and machinery as a backdrop.

The Summit: Ipsario Mountain

Perhaps the highlight is reaching the top of Ipsario Mountain at 1206 meters, the highest point on Thasos. From here, you’ll enjoy 360-degree views of the island, the Thracian Sea, and even the mainland. One reviewer, Joachim, highlighted how guide Christoula explained the landscape and history, making the ascent both educational and inspiring.

Standing here, you’ll see the island of Thassopoula, the Nestos River delta, and the coasts of Macedonia and Thrace—spectacular sights that make the challenging drive worth it. The views are often described as unforgettable, and the sense of standing on the “roof of the island” is truly special.

Historic Villages and Local Life

Descending from the heights, the tour continues to Kastro Village, a nearly deserted settlement with a storied 600-year history. The church of Agios Athanasios and the ossuary are quiet reminders of a once-thriving community. As one reviewer mentioned, the guide took care to consider individual wishes throughout the trip, ensuring personalized time at each stop.

In Kastro, you’ll have the chance to taste Greek home-cooked food at a traditional taverna, offering insight into local culinary culture. This stops adds a warm, human touch to the adventure, making it more than just sightseeing.
